第1题:
A、SISD
B、SIMD
C、MISD
D、MIMD
第2题:
按照Flynn的分类法,属于SISD计算机的是
A.IBM360/370
B.PEPE
C.STARAN
D.Tandem/16
第3题:
论文:论软件体系结构风格及其应用软件体系结构设计的一个核心问题是如何有效地使用重复的体系结构模式,即达到软件体系结构级的软件重用。软件体系结构风格(Software Architecture Style)是描述软件系统组织方式的常用模式,在实践中已经被多次应用。按照Shaw和Garlan的说法,"一种体系结构风格定义了构件类型和连接件类型的词汇表,以及它们如何组合的约束条件"。体系结构风格通常分为数据流(Data Flow)风格、调用/返回(Call/Return)风格、独立构件(Independent Components)风格、虚拟机(Virtual Machines)风格和仓库(Repositories)风格五大类。在实际应用中,随着软件系统规模的扩大和复杂,一个系统往往会同时使用多类体系结构风格,这些风格可以交叉组合、彼此重叠。请围绕"软件体系结构风格及其应用"论题,依次从以下3个方面进行论述:①概要叙述你参与管理和开发的软件项目及你在其中所担任的主要工作。②请说明以上软件体系结构风格分类中每一类有哪些经典的软件体系结构设计风格,并就其中至少三类论述其具体的软件体系结构风格的构件、连接件类型和组合约束要求等结构特征及其应用特点。③具体阐述你参与管理和开发的项目中在体系结构设计时选择使用软件体系结构风格的情况,包括选择的依据、多个风格组合使用的情况等,以及最终实际效果。
本题考查的重点是软件体系结构的分类,每类风格的构件、连接件和组合约束情况,以及在项目中具体如何根据实际情况选择某一种或几种软件体系结构风格。具体来说,关于"软件体系结构风格及其应用"的论文,大致包括以下几个方面:
①简要叙述你所参与管理和开发的软件项目,并明确指出在其中承担的主要任务和开展的主要工作。
②说明软件体系结构风格分类中每一类有哪些经典的软件体系结构设计风格,并就其中至少三类论述其具体的软件体系结构风格的构件、连接件类型和组合约束要求等结构特征及其应用特点。
③结合项目的实际状况,指出在体系结构设计时选择使用软件体系结构风格的情况,包括选择的依据、多个风格组合使用的情况等,要给出实际的效果及分析。
第4题:
Flynn分类法基于信息流特征将计算机分成4类,其中 (6) 只有理论意义而无 实例。
A.SISD
B.MISD
C.SIMD
D.MIMD
第5题:
图书分类法按体系结构可分为哪几种类型?
第6题:
按照Flynn的分类法,下面的( )属于SISD计算机。
A.IBM360/370
B.PEPE
C.STARAN
D.Tandem/16
第7题:
多处理机由若干台独立的计算机组成,在Flynn分类中这种结构属于______。
A.SISD
B.MISD
C.SIMD
D.MIMD
第8题:
A.SISD
B.MISD
C.SIMD
D.MIMD
Flynn于1972年提出了计算平台的Flynn分类法,主要根据指令流和数据流来分类,共分为四种类型的计算平台:
单指令流单数据流机器(SISD)
SISD机器是一种传统的串行计算机,它的硬件不支持任何形式的并行计算,所有的指令都是串行执行。并且在某个时钟周期内,CPU只能处理一个数据流。因此这种机器被称作单指令流单数据流机器。早期的计算机都是SISD机器,如冯诺.依曼架构,如IBM PC机,早期的巨型机和许多8位的家用机等。
单指令流多数据流机器(SIMD)
SIMD是采用一个指令流处理多个数据流。这类机器在数字信号处理、图像处理、以及多媒体信息处理等领域非常有效。 Intel处理器实现的MMXTM、SSE(Streaming SIMD Extensions)、SSE2及SSE3扩展指令集,都能在单个时钟周期内处理多个数据单元。也就是说我们现在用的单核计算机基本上都属于SIMD机器。
多指令流单数据流机器(MISD)
MISD是采用多个指令流来处理单个数据流。由于实际情况中,采用多指令流处理多数据流才是更有效的方法,因此MISD只是作为理论模型出现,没有投入到实际应用之中。
多指令流多数据流机器(MIMD)
MIMD机器可以同时执行多个指令流,这些指令流分别对不同数据流进行操作。最新的多核计算平台就属于MIMD的范畴,例如Intel和AMD的双核处理器等都属于MIMD。
第9题:
关于计算机体系结构及其分类,有下述说法:
①Flynn分类法根据指令流和数据流的多倍性对计算机体系结构进行分类。
②除了Flynn分类法之外,冯泽云还提出用最大并行度对计算机体系结构进行分类。
③计算机系统结构所解决的问题是计算机系统总体上、功能上需要解决的问题,而计算机组成要解决的是逻辑上如何具体实现的问题。
④所有计算机系统都基于冯.诺依曼结构。
其中,正确的说法有______。
A.①②③
B.②③④
C.①②③④
D.①②④
第10题:
A.MIMD系统
B.MISD系统
C.SIMD系统
D.SISD系统
Flynn分类法把计算机分为四类:
(1)单指令流单数据流(SISD)。它是传统的单处理器计算机。
(2)单指令流多数据流(SIMD)。其代表性的例子是阵列处理机。
(3)多指令流单数据流(MISD)。这类系统很少见。
(4)多指令流多数据流(MIMD)。它是实现作业、任务、指令、数据各级全面并行的多处理机系统。紧耦合的、松耦合的多处理机系统以及多计算机系统都属于MIMD。